Dictionary (LSJ)
πίλησις [ῑ], εως, ἡ, A. compression of wool, felt, Lg. 849c. II. generally, compression, solidification, esp. of contraction by cold, Ti. 76c, cf. ap. Placit. 3.4.4, Ti. 58b, CP 5.8.3 (v.l. πιλώσει) ; compression of air, Bel. 77.22 ; opp. ἐξάπλωσις, 1.385 : pl., πιλήσεις ἀέρος Ep. 2p.44U., cf. Nat.Fac. 1.3. III. overloading of animals, ap. (pl.).
